The Advantages of Virtual and At-Home Trials

Virtual and at-home trials offer numerous benefits, making them an attractive option for both researchers and participants.

Convenience for Participants

At-home collection methods are significantly more convenient for participants. They eliminate the need for frequent visits to a clinical site, reducing the time and effort required to participate in a study.

This convenience can lead to higher participation rates, as it lowers the barrier for individuals interested in contributing to research.

Cost-Effectiveness

Virtual trials are generally more cost-effective than traditional clinical trials. They reduce the need for physical infrastructure and can be conducted with a larger sample size at a lower cost.

This cost reduction makes it easier for researchers to conduct studies, particularly those with limited budgets.

Participant Engagement

People are inherently interested in their health, and virtual trials can tap into this interest by making participation easier. The less burden placed on participants, the more likely they are to engage in the study.

By leveraging virtual and at-home methods, researchers can gather valuable data while maintaining high levels of participant satisfaction.

Balancing Virtual and Traditional Clinical Trials

While virtual and at-home trials offer many benefits, there is still a need for traditional clinical trials in certain situations. A balanced approach is often the most effective.

The Hybrid Model

A hybrid model that combines virtual and traditional methods can be an ideal solution. This approach allows researchers to conduct initial virtual trials to gather preliminary data, followed by more controlled clinical trials for in-depth analysis.

This model provides the flexibility to adapt to different research needs and budgets.

When Traditional Trials Are Necessary

Some studies require the precision and control that only a clinical setting can provide. For example, assessments of cognitive impairment or early Alzheimer's disease necessitate the involvement of medical professionals and specialized equipment.

Additionally, certain tests, like the true social stress test, can only be conducted in a clinical environment.
